The Expedential Growth of Computing Power

Tech that helps us make better tech, so we get a return curve on the technology. We see this kind of expedential, very famously, moore's law in computing. Nuclear bombs don't actually give us better insight into how to make nuclear bombs directly,. But computers give us better insights into how to made better computers. And biotechnology breakthroughs like crisper tech and the capacity for things like gean drives can modify foundational biology.
